From 11fdc4850323d4e0fe7420851d5c214a03abcb8b Mon Sep 17 00:00:00 2001 From: Jacob Lifshay Date: Mon, 29 Jan 2024 21:22:23 -0800 Subject: [PATCH] fosdem2024_bigint: improve sv.adde diagram --- .../fosdem2024_bigint/fosdem2024_bigint.tex | 2 +- .../fosdem2024/fosdem2024_bigint/sv.adde.dia | 1180 +++++++++-------- 2 files changed, 592 insertions(+), 590 deletions(-) diff --git a/conferences/fosdem2024/fosdem2024_bigint/fosdem2024_bigint.tex b/conferences/fosdem2024/fosdem2024_bigint/fosdem2024_bigint.tex index dcdd472d1..baf649c55 100644 --- a/conferences/fosdem2024/fosdem2024_bigint/fosdem2024_bigint.tex +++ b/conferences/fosdem2024/fosdem2024_bigint/fosdem2024_bigint.tex @@ -69,7 +69,7 @@ adde r7, r7, r11 \begin{frame}[fragile] \frametitle{Big-Integer Addition on SVP64} How can we use SVP64 to add 256-bit integers? - \medbreak + \bigbreak \input{sv.adde.dia-tex} \end{frame} diff --git a/conferences/fosdem2024/fosdem2024_bigint/sv.adde.dia b/conferences/fosdem2024/fosdem2024_bigint/sv.adde.dia index ff13a7f6c..8179a6a11 100644 --- a/conferences/fosdem2024/fosdem2024_bigint/sv.adde.dia +++ b/conferences/fosdem2024/fosdem2024_bigint/sv.adde.dia @@ -85,277 +85,125 @@ - + - +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+ - - - - - - - - + + + + + + + + + + + + + +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+ + - - - - + - + - + - - - - - - - - + + + + + + + + + + + + + + - - + + - - - - + - + - + - - - - - + + + + + + + + + + + + + + - - - - - + + - - - - + - + - + - - - - - - - - + + + + + + + + + + + + + + - - + + - - - - + - + - + - - + + + @@ -364,273 +212,46 @@ - + - + - +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+ - + - + - - + + + - + - + - + - - - - - - - - - - - - - - - - - - - - - - + - +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+ @@ -638,13 +259,13 @@ #CA# - + - + @@ -661,12 +282,12 @@ - + - + - + @@ -674,13 +295,13 @@ #adde r5, r5, r9# - + - + @@ -697,15 +318,15 @@ - + - + - + - + @@ -713,13 +334,13 @@ #adde r4, r4, r8# - + - + @@ -736,15 +357,15 @@ - + - + - + - + @@ -752,13 +373,13 @@ #adde r7, r7, r11# - + - + @@ -775,15 +396,15 @@ - + - + - + - + @@ -791,13 +412,13 @@ #adde r6, r6, r10# - + - + @@ -814,15 +435,15 @@ - + - + - + - + @@ -830,13 +451,13 @@ #CA# - + - + @@ -852,16 +473,13 @@ - - - - + - + - + @@ -869,13 +487,13 @@ #CA# - + - + @@ -891,16 +509,13 @@ - - - - + - + - + @@ -908,13 +523,13 @@ #r4# - + - + @@ -931,12 +546,12 @@ - + - + - + @@ -944,13 +559,13 @@ #r4# - + - + @@ -967,12 +582,12 @@ - + - + - + @@ -980,13 +595,13 @@ #r5# - + - + @@ -1003,12 +618,12 @@ - + - + - + @@ -1016,13 +631,13 @@ #r6# - + - + @@ -1039,12 +654,12 @@ - + - + - + @@ -1052,13 +667,13 @@ #r7# - + - + @@ -1075,12 +690,12 @@ - + - + - + @@ -1088,13 +703,13 @@ #CA# - + - + @@ -1111,12 +726,12 @@ - + - + - + @@ -1124,13 +739,13 @@ #r8# - + - + @@ -1147,12 +762,12 @@ - + - + - + @@ -1160,13 +775,13 @@ #r5# - + - + @@ -1183,12 +798,12 @@ - + - + - + @@ -1196,13 +811,13 @@ #r9# - + - + @@ -1219,12 +834,12 @@ - + - + - + @@ -1232,13 +847,13 @@ #r6# - + - + @@ -1255,12 +870,12 @@ - + - + - + @@ -1268,13 +883,13 @@ #r10# - + - + @@ -1291,12 +906,12 @@ - + - + - + @@ -1304,13 +919,13 @@ #r7# - + - + @@ -1327,12 +942,12 @@ - + - + - + @@ -1340,13 +955,13 @@ #r11# - + - + @@ -1363,12 +978,12 @@ - + - + - + @@ -1376,13 +991,13 @@ #CA# - + - + @@ -1398,8 +1013,395 @@ +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+ - + -- 2.30.2